TypeScript 是一种由微软开发的开源编程语言,它旨在提供类型系统,并支持 JavaScript 生态系统。React 是一个用于构建用户界面的 JavaScript 库,由 Facebook 开发。将 TypeScript 与 React 结合使用,可以提供更好的类型检查和代码维护性。
TypeScript 与 React 的优势
- 类型安全:TypeScript 的类型系统可以帮助你捕获潜在的错误,提高代码质量。
- 代码组织:TypeScript 提供了模块化,使得代码更加清晰和易于管理。
- 开发效率:React 的组件化架构与 TypeScript 的静态类型检查相结合,可以加快开发速度。
快速入门
以下是一个简单的 TypeScript + React 应用示例:
import React from 'react';
interface GreetingProps {
name: string;
}
const Greeting: React.FC<GreetingProps> = ({ name }) => {
return <h1>Hello, {name}!</h1>;
};
export default Greeting;
学习资源
想要了解更多关于 TypeScript 和 React 的知识,可以访问以下链接:
React TypeScript 示例
希望这些信息能帮助你更好地了解 TypeScript 和 React!🌟